Scientist and author Dr. Andrew Steele joins James Smith to tackle the problem with aging and why dying of “old age” might one day be seen as a preventable condition. Andrew breaks down the science of longevity, the myths around “anti-aging,” and the difference between fundamental research and influencer nonsense. He explains how new medical breakthroughs could help humans live healthier for far longer, but also why the hype around biohacking and “forever pills” is getting dangerously ahead of the science.

They explore the ethical, political, and even economic implications of extending human life, from billionaire-funded immortality labs to the fear that longevity could deepen inequality. Andrew reveals what the real science shows about genes, lifestyle, and luck; why exercise is still the best anti-aging treatment we have; and how new drugs like GLP-1 agonists could transform global health and longevity.

He explains:

◼️ Why 90% of deaths in rich countries are caused by aging

◼️ The truth about genetic luck vs lifestyle choices

◼️ How longevity drugs could revolutionise healthcare

◼️ Why “anti-ageing” influencers are misleading the public

◼️ The shocking economics of living to 100… or beyond
